  Recently done for Vernian Process - the original painting is 48x24 inches in acrylic on birch panel.

The details are tiny, with a lot of single-hair brush work done.

There are polar bears the size of dimes, swirls and twirls the size of pin-heads, needle-thin ropes and lines, and a ton of details and hidden images hidden within hidden images - made so that its owner can find many, many new things throughout the years.

Artwork is never finished, only abandoned - though the <a href="http://mykeamend.com/new/?page_id=3">prints are available now;, the painting may see some additional work before I finally let go of it.

  When I am away from my paintings and my computer I tend to do these engravings.

These are the most portable and convenient pieces in the works: no paints to spill, no pens to explode in my pockets, and no looking for a place to plug in - All I need to take with me are a scratchboard and a needle or quill.

So, I tend to make these most often when I am on the road or in the air for holidays, conventions, and the like.

This is my latest piece. It is 5x7 inches on archival scratchboard (made of tempered hardboard, white clay, and india ink).

The details are so tiny in this piece that I am able to print it at twice its size and still have it look amazingly detailed.

  Hey peeps, sorry it's been a while since I updated. I wanted to alert you to my new movie that premieres just one week from today: ILLUSTRATION NATION!



The film follows the my adventures around the world on a promotional tour for the New York Times Best-Seller 'You Can Draw Star Wars' from Lucasfilm and DK Publishing. From George Lucas's Skywalker Ranch, through the heart of Hollywood, to the streets of fantastical Tokyo, ILLUSTRATION NATION is an uncensored look at fandom and the pop culture industry that drives it. The pulse-pounding documentary also features rare cameos ranging from Anthony Daniels (Star Wars) to Gene Simmons (KISS, Family Jewels) to adult film legend Seka. Check out the trailer below!
